Russ Abbot to star in Oliver!
Theatre fans with Oliver! tickets are to be treated to performances from Russ Abbot later this year.The veteran comic will play Fagin from June 14th at the Theatre Royal Drury Lane, where he will star alongside Steven Hartley and Kerry Ellis.
Abbot is no stranger to the role, as he had the part when the show first opened at the London Palladium 13 years ago.
The comic also slipped back into the role when ex-Not The Nine O'Clock News and Blackadder star Rowan Atkinson was briefly forced to pull out for medical reasons last year.
Abbot has appeared in many West End productions over the years, including Chitty Chitty Bang Bang and My Fair Lady.
However, he will be just as familiar to theatre ticket holders because of his extensive TV work.
He starred in The Russ Abbot show in the 1980s, while he has also been seen in programmes as diverse as Last of the Summer Wine, Casualty and The Sarah Jane Adventures.
